Murphy resigns House majority whip post

House Majority Whip, Charles A. Murphy, facing certain defeat in any effort to hold his office, resigned his leadership position at a Democratic caucus this morning, saying he wanted to avoid putting his colleagues through a vote on his removal that was being engineered by House Speaker Robert A. DeLeo. DeLeo filled Murphy’s whip position with veteran state representative Byron Rushing, a South End Democrat, who has been serving as a Floor Division chair, a post that has few duties.
